Abhängigkeit (UML)



Alles Wissen, das die Menschen im Laufe der Jahrhunderte über Abhängigkeit (UML) angesammelt haben, ist jetzt im Internet verfügbar, und wir haben es für Sie auf möglichst zugängliche Weise zusammengestellt und geordnet. Wir möchten, dass Sie schnell und effizient auf alles zugreifen können, was Sie über Abhängigkeit (UML) wissen möchten, dass Ihre Erfahrung angenehm ist und dass Sie das Gefühl haben, wirklich die Informationen über Abhängigkeit (UML) gefunden zu haben, nach denen Sie gesucht haben.

Um unsere Ziele zu erreichen, haben wir uns nicht nur bemüht, die aktuellsten, verständlichsten und wahrheitsgetreuesten Informationen über Abhängigkeit (UML) zu erhalten, sondern wir haben auch dafür gesorgt, dass das Design, die Lesbarkeit, die Ladegeschwindigkeit und die Benutzerfreundlichkeit der Seite so angenehm wie möglich sind, damit Sie sich auf das Wesentliche konzentrieren können, nämlich alle verfügbaren Daten und Informationen über Abhängigkeit (UML) zu kennen, ohne sich um irgendetwas anderes kümmern zu müssen, das haben wir bereits für Sie erledigt. Wir hoffen, dass wir unser Ziel erreicht haben und dass Sie die gewünschten Informationen über Abhängigkeit (UML) gefunden haben. Wir heißen Sie also willkommen und ermutigen Sie, die Erfahrung der Nutzung von scientiade.com weiterhin zu genießen.

In der Unified Modeling Language (UML) ist eine Abhängigkeit eine Beziehung, die zeigt, dass ein Element oder eine Gruppe von Elementen andere Modellelemente für ihre Spezifikation oder Implementierung benötigt. Das Element ist abhängig von dem unabhängigen Element, das als Lieferant bezeichnet wird. Zwei oder mehr Elemente in dieser Beziehung werden Tupel genannt .

In der UML wird dies durch eine gestrichelte Linie angezeigt, die vom abhängigen (oder Kunden) zum unabhängigen (oder Lieferanten- ) Element zeigt. Der Pfeil, der eine Abhängigkeit darstellt, gibt die Richtung einer Beziehung an, nicht die Richtung eines Prozesses.

Vordefinierte Standardabhängigkeiten

UML- definierte Abhängigkeiten umfassen:

  • «Call2» UML2: Der Client (eine Operation) kann den Lieferanten (eine Operation) anrufen.
  • «Create» UML2: Der Client (ein Klassifizierer) kann Instanzen des Lieferanten (ein Klassifizierer) erstellen.
  • «Ableiten» UML2: Der Client (z. B. Attributwert, Link) kann von den Lieferanten berechnet werden.
  • «Instanziieren» UML2: Operationen des Clients (ein Klassifizierer) können Instanzen des Lieferanten (eines Klassifizierers) erstellen.
  • «Erlaubnis» UML2: Veraltet
  • «Realisieren» UML2: Veraltet
  • «Verfeinern» UML2: Die Client-Elemente befinden sich auf einer "späteren" semantischen Ebene als die Lieferanten.
  • «Send» UML2: Der Client (eine Operation) sendet den Lieferanten (ein Signal)
  • «Ersatz» UML2: Das Client-Element kann (unter Umständen) den Lieferanten ersetzen
  • «Trace» UML2: Die Client-Elemente "verfolgen" die Lieferanten. Wird normalerweise für Anforderungsstufen verwendet
  • «Use» UML2: Das Client-Element "verwendet" den Lieferanten irgendwie

Unterschiede zum UML-Link

Eine UML-Verknüpfung ist eine Laufzeitbeziehung zwischen Instanzen von Klassifizierern, während eine Abhängigkeit eine Modellzeitbeziehung zwischen Definitionen ist.

Eine typische unidirektionale Verbindung erfordert, dass die eine Instanz die andere kennt und somit von dieser abhängt, dies ist jedoch nicht erforderlich. Eine unidirektionale Verbindung erfordert nur die Möglichkeit der Navigation, nicht die Abhängigkeit.

Ebenso erfordert eine bidirektionale Verbindung, dass beide Instanzen zueinander durchlaufen können, dies erfordert jedoch auch keine Abhängigkeit.

Wenn jedoch nach dem Durchlaufen der Zuordnung auf eine Eigenschaft der Definition der Zielinstanz zugegriffen wird, z. B. eine Operation oder ein Attribut, wird eine Abhängigkeit erstellt.

Siehe auch

Verweise

Weiterführende Literatur

Weilkiens, Tim; Oestereich, Bernd (2007). UML 2-Zertifizierungshandbuch . Morgan Kaufmann . ISBN   0-12-373585-8 .

OMG Unified Modeling Language Superstructure , Objektverwaltungsgruppe, August 2011

Externe Links

Opiniones de nuestros usuarios

Katja Frank

Die Informationen über Abhängigkeit (UML) sind sehr interessant und zuverlässig, wie der Rest der Artikel, die ich bisher gelesen habe, und das sind schon viele, denn ich warte seit fast einer Stunde auf mein Tinder-Date und er ist nicht aufgetaucht, also denke ich, er hat mich versetzt. Ich nutze diese Gelegenheit, um ein paar Sterne für die Firma zu hinterlassen und auf mein beschissenes Leben zu scheißen

Bettina Reuter

Richtig. Sie liefert die notwendigen Informationen über Abhängigkeit (UML)., Richtig

Eberhard Breuer

Ich fand die Informationen, dieDer Artikel über Abhängigkeit (UML) ist umfassend und gut erklärt. Ich würde kein Komma wegnehmen oder hinzufügen., Der Artikel über Abhängigkeit (UML) ist vollständig und gut erklärt

Max Paul

Toller Artikel über Abhängigkeit (UML).